The scuba divers They found the body of the British tycoon of technology Mike Lynchwhose luxurious superyacht shipwrecked on Monday off the coast of Sicilythe Italian coast guard reported on Thursday, which continues the search for the last missing.
In total, 15 people were rescued, and three men and three women disappeared in the wreck of the yacht “Bayesian“, which is sank Monday morning in a matter of minutes about 700 meters from the port of Porticellonear Palermo, after the passage of a tornado.
The coastguardwho recovered four bodies on Wednesday and a fifth on Thursday morning, said they had already removed the bodies of all the victims malethus confirming the Lynch’s death. The death toll rises to sixsince the body of a crew member was found on Monday. A source close to the investigation had indicated that the bodies of the tycoon and his daughter Hannah were not among those recovered on Wednesday, therefore, it is believed that the last missing It would be this 18 year old girl.

Lynch, 59, a billionaire known as the “British Bill Gates“, he celebrated on board the luxurious yacht with friends, collaborators and lawyers the beginning of his “second life“. In recent years, the businessman has been in the news mainly for a judgment in a case of fraud linked to the sale of the software firm Autonomywho had founded the American group HPfor $11 million in 2011.
In 2023was extradited of the United Kingdom to United States to be tried for this case, but it was acquitted in June after a trial in San Francisco, California. “I look forward to returning to the UK and meet again with what I love most: my family and innovation in my specialty,” he said then.
In addition to the tycoon and his daughter, the other four people missing on Monday they were Jonathan Bloomerpresident of Morgan Stanley International, a subsidiary of the American bank, and his wifeand Chris Morvilloa lawyer who defended Mike Lynch in his US trial, and his wifeJonathan Bloomer and his wife Judy “were amazing people and an inspiration to many, but above all they focused on their family and loved them,” his family said in a statement.
New reports on what happened
The witnesses Initials of the shipwreck reported that the very tall mast of 75 meters of the yacht had broken, but new information He said Wednesday that this may not have been the case. The speed at which the ship sank and the fact that other vessels around it were not affected raise doubtsin particular as to whether the ballasted keel, which acts as a counterweight to the imposing mast, was lowered or raised at the time of the storm.
The pattern of The Italian Sea Groupowner of the shipyard Perini Navi who built the “Bayesian”, aimed at a human error. “Everything that has happened points to a long series of errors. The passengers They should not have been in the cabins, the ship should not have been anchored,” he said on Thursday. Giovanni Constantino, in an interview with the Italian newspaper Corriere della Sera.
“Instead, this yacht took on water “While the guests were still in their cabins, it only takes a 40-degree angle for people in a cabin to find themselves with the door on top of them. Can you imagine a 60- or 70-year-old man climbing out?” he said. Constantine and added that “They fell into a trap, these poor people ended up like mice“.
